Regards, Edoardo Mantovani, 2021 Il giorno ven 5 mar 2021 alle ore 13:36 Michael Grunditz < [email protected]> ha scritto: > Hi Genodians, > > I would like to tell you what I am trying to achieve. > > I want to have Genode as a service system for RISC OS. When aarch32 is > dropped from Cortex cpu's it will also provide emulation services. > > Right now I run RISC OS fully natively on core 1 and Genode on core 0 > (A53). The reason for doing this on iMX8M is that it , since a week or so > , is supported by both systems. > > Besides drivers , I also want to take advantage from some apps. A good > example is a webbrowser. Genode is much better suited to run such > applications. The idea is to run render and network tasks on Genode , but > with a RISC OS allocated buffer as its framebuffer. On RISC OS it will > look and feel like a native app. > > It will also be a base for converting RISC OS kernel to C. By trapping > SWI's from RISC OS to Genode I can implement them in C/C++. The goal is to > have as much as possible running natively on aarch64.
